Practice Areas
Christo specialises in mergers and acquisitions (M&A), corporate finance, equity capital markets and securities regulation law. He has advised on a number of large, transformational and cross-border transactions in Sub-Saharan Africa. His matters include advising on the African aspects of AB InBev's take-over of SABMiller; Woolworths' ZAR 23 billion takeover of David Jones in Australia; Mercer Africa's acquisition of a 34% interest in the Alexander Forbes Group; Walmart's purchase of a majority stake in Massmart; Vodafone's acquisition of a majority interest in Vodacom; and Gutsche Family Investments on the creation of Coca-Cola Beverages Africa. Other complex deals include advising Al Noor Hospitals Group Plc on the combination of Al Noor and Mediclinic International Ltd; Oceana Group on the acquisition of Daybrook Fisheries in the USA; Tsogo Sun in respect of the ZAR 11 billion disposal by SABMiller plc of its 39.6% stake in Tsogo Sun; and the Industrial & Commercial Bank of China in respect of its ZAR 37 billion acquisition of 20% of Standard Bank. He has advised on a number of listings on the Johannesburg Stock Exchange, including the listings of AB InBev (ZAR 3 trillion secondary inward listing), Ethos Capital, Life Healthcare, Mondi, Mpact and Vodacom Group.
